N655 Remark Code - Payment Based on Geographic Region
The N655 remark code indicates that the payment amount has been adjusted based on the provider's geographic region. This means the payer has applied a regional pricing policy that affects the reimbursement amount for the services rendered.
How It Relates to the Denial
The N655 remark code typically accompanies Claim Adjustment Reason Codes that reflect payment adjustments due to geographic considerations. The combination signals that the payment was influenced by location-based pricing policies.
Common Scenarios
1A provider submitted a claim for a surgical procedure performed in a rural area, and the remittance shows reduced payment with a reason code indicating a geographic adjustment.
→ The N655 remark code clarifies that the lower payment is a result of the provider's location, confirming that the adjustment is due to regional pricing.
2A claim for physical therapy services is denied for being above the usual and customary rates, with an accompanying reason code indicating a payment adjustment.
→ The N655 remark code suggests that the payment amount was modified based on the geographic region where the services were provided.
3A hospital submits a claim for outpatient services, and the payment received is less than expected, with a code indicating an adjustment for geographic pricing.
→ The presence of the N655 remark code indicates that the payment reduction is specifically tied to the provider's geographic area.
What to Do
- Verify that the payment amount aligns with the payer's geographic pricing policies.
- Check if the claim was submitted with the correct location information for the provider.
- Ensure that the billed service codes are appropriate for the geographic area indicated.
What to Check
- The payer's fee schedule for geographic adjustments.
- The claim submission details, including the provider's address.
- The accompanying Claim Adjustment Reason Code to understand the full context of the adjustment.
